Produktbeschreibung
People reinvent themselves for different reasons—to have a better life, to be more respected, to make more money, to be happier, to develop a stronger body, to build better relationships, to get to know God, or to have a more fulfilling life. If your ears perk up when you hear about the lawyer who gave it all up to become a fashion designer, or the auditor who ditched her accounting firm to start her own pet clothing company, and wonder how they did it, this book is for you. If you are curious about what is typical and what is rare among people who attempt to reinvent themselves—the person who yearns for change but remains stuck or the person who leaves it all for something completely different—you will also read these pages with interest.
Autorenporträt
Lisa Lockwood, reinvention expert and author of Undercover Angel: From Beauty Queen to SWAT Team and Reinventing YOU, is also a speaker and consultant. She is an authority on reinvention who teaches people, quickly and easily, how to make successful career transformations to fulfill their personal dreams. Millions of people have seen Lisa on ABC, NBC, FOX News, CNN, and CNBC. Lisa’s expertise has been featured on Donny Deutsch, Nancy Grace, and Steve Harvey. She has been profiled in Forbes.com, More.com, Chicago Sun-Times, Chicago Tribune Red-Eye, and Today’s Chicago Woman magazine.
